Institutional Heritage
Kaplan University is part of the Kaplan Higher Education business unit of Kaplan, Inc., a subsidiary of the Washington Post Company (NYSE:WPO).

 

More about Kaplan, Inc.

 
  Founded in 1938, Kaplan, Inc., is a leading global provider of educational and career services for individuals, schools and businesses. The higher education division of Kaplan, Inc., serves more than 60,000 students in the United States.  
  Kaplan University, including Concord Law School, serves more than 27,000 students online, while Kaplan Higher Education Campuses serve more than 35,000.
